Output f2eb17455cdc6fc204260f70b56e2921749c19c99ea26aef01d63c4a2de7804e:3

value
579637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ec778cf2f68daa653a9d8d3b4a63c22fa00fff8 OP_EQUAL
address
34Vm9rFoX46wm9TqcnCLZPUA6zkUNHQAkd
transaction
f2eb17455cdc6fc204260f70b56e2921749c19c99ea26aef01d63c4a2de7804e
confirmations
287161
spent
true